Been using it for a while, you may want to do it more than once but it hasn't sped up the return of the headlight haze for me. It's definitely not a permanent fix but it doesn't accelerate the return of the haze
I've heard that wet sanding removes the UV coating and definitely speeds up the return of the haze but I've never done it.
